BPC-157 is a pentadecapeptide, meaning it is composed of 15 amino acids. Its origin in gastric juice suggests a natural role in the body's protective and healing mechanisms. The compound is believed to exert its effects by influencing growth factors, promoting cell regeneration, and modulating inflammatory responses. While the preclinical research on BPC-157 is encouraging, it is crucial to note its current regulatory status. BPC-157 is not approved by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) for human clinical use.The peptide BPC-157 is not approved for human clinical use,may lead to negative health effects, and could be added to the Prohibited List at any time. Therefore, its use for therapeutic purposes, including sports performance and recovery, is considered experimental. There is a lack of extensive human clinical trials to definitively confirm its safety and efficacy in humans. This means that while many individuals are exploring its use, they are doing so outside of conventional medical approval.
Furthermore, due to its experimental nature, potential users should be aware of possible negative health effects. The availability of BPC-157 is often through research chemical suppliers, and the quality and purity of these products can vary. Individuals considering BPC-157 therapy should engage in thorough research and ideally consult with healthcare professionals knowledgeable in peptide therapies, understanding that such treatments are generally not covered by insurance and carry inherent risks.
